WebDec 25, 2013 · The Atari 2600 is a video game console released in September 1977 by Atari, Inc. It is credited with popularizing the use of microprocessor-based hardware and ROM cartridges containing game code, a format first used with the Fairchild Channel F, instead of having non-microprocessor dedicated hardware with all games built in. Six years before Atari placed the first Pong prototype in a California bar, a visionary engineer and inventor named Ralph Baer sat on the other side of the country, outside the Port Authority Bus Terminal in Manhattan. As detailed in a 2014 tribute, Baer experienced a classic “Eureka!” moment …

Blip wa… WebBut Atari was the company that truly popularized this play form. Atari first entered the home market with its 1975 electronic table-tennis game Pong. But its true game changer came out two years later: Atari 2600 Video Computer System. The 2600 had better games, more colorful graphics, and sharper sound than the original systems.

WebNov 25, 2024 · Atari released the arcade game Pongin 1972 and this electronic table tennis game became an instant hit in bars, restaurants, laundromats, and other places around the United States (and eventually internationally) where people played coin-operated games like pinball or electromechanical driving games.
